This conveniently located condo in Gulf Shores features a shared pool and hot tub, as well as an easy walk to restaurants, the warm sand, and water. It also has a private washer/dryer and cable TV, making it the perfect home base for all your Alabama getaway adventures.
Fort Morgan is nine miles away and offers boat launches, water views, and concessions. The Alabama Gulf Zoo and Gulf State Park are also a short drive away, with boardwalks, picnic areas, and sand dunes. Twenty miles away, Adventure Island offers family fun while Hugh S. Branyon Backcountry is ideal for hiking and biking. Nearby Hummingbird Ziplining offers the longest course in Alabama.

Guests will have access to six outdoor pools & two outdoor hot tubs on the Gulf Shores Plantation grounds plus one indoor pool, hot tub, and sauna in the Dome Area of Bldg 4.
Some shared amenities may be subject to a small resort fee. Purchasing an amenities pass will grant access to amenities in the Plantation Dunes building and the Resort Conference building.
The parking fee for this vacation rental is $35. Instructions for purchasing the required parking pass will be included in your confirmation email.
If you do not have your registration forms to present at check in, you will need to contact the Gulf Shores Vacasa office to pick them up. The guard shack cannot provide them for you.
Only valid service animals will be allowed that are registered/checked-in with security at arrival, but if a service animal is causing an issue such as barking (other than a medical emergency), not on leash and properly controlled, seen as aggressive or approaching others, or defecating in any way in the common grounds areas, they will be evicted.
The Palms building hot tub opens September 16 - May 14 and will be closed May 15 - September 15.
